New Features and Enhancements

Characters and Factions

War of the Chosen introduces three new factions: the Reapers, Skirmishers, and Templars. Each faction comes with unique abilities and characters that add depth to the gameplay. For instance, the Reapers specialize in stealth and long-range attacks, while the Templars focus on psionic abilities.

New Enemies

The game also brings in formidable new enemies known as the Chosen. These elite adversaries adapt to your strategies, making each encounter uniquely challenging. According to PC Gamer, the Chosen are some of the most challenging enemies in the XCOM series, adding a new layer of difficulty and excitement.

Gameplay Mechanics

One of the standout features is the new "Bond" system, which allows soldiers to form relationships that provide tactical advantages. Additionally, the "Fatigue" system requires players to rotate their squad members, adding a layer of strategy to resource management.

Challenge Mode

The final fascinating piece of XCOM 2: War of the Chosen is the Challenge Mode. This mode offers a variety of developer-set challenges that put you in the shoes of different XCOM units, including Advent and Alien characters. Objectives vary from challenge to challenge, and a global leaderboard keeps track of your successes and failures. You can watch replays of your challenges and see how others tackled specific actions, making it a compelling feature for competitive players.

Integration with XCOM 2

To access War of the Chosen, players must start a new game. All the new content is seamlessly integrated into XCOM 2, making it feel like a complete overhaul rather than a simple series of missions. The expansion introduces new characters, environments, weapons, enemies, and gameplay systems, effectively transforming the original game.

Impact and Reception

War of the Chosen has been praised for its innovative features and seamless integration with the base game. According to Metacritic, the expansion has a score of 88, indicating universal acclaim. The new content has been lauded for adding depth and replayability, making it a compelling reason to revisit XCOM 2.
